Thoughts on The Devil's Infantry by Satan (2015)


Classic British heavy metal prodigies, Satan, have released a new song titled “The Devil’s Infantry” that will be featured on their upcoming full-length Atom by Atom via Listenable records.

The Devil’s Infantry stimulates the listener’s imagination with the imagery of hellish armies marching from their infernal kingdom to our world. The song begins with a war drum rhythm, followed by a swift melodic riff that walks with the rhythm in lockstep. Like most British heavy metal, a theme of strong heroism is bound to this track like horns on a bull. Satan manages to keep that theme alive 34 years into their existence as a band.

This track doesn’t offer any innovation to Satan’s niche when it comes to composition, but when you find something that works, why change it up? There’s no sense in contaminating a successfully stabled chemical. This listener is ecstatic that Satan is continuing to release more material, and you should be too.

Atom to Atom will be released in October via Listenable records.
